How many even 5-digit numbers can be formed from the numbers 1, 2, 4, 7, 8 if no digit is repeated in a number? A. 72 B. 120 C.
katovenus [111]
Hello,

Let's place the last digit: it must be 2 or 4 or 8 (3 possibilities)

It remainds 4 digits and the number of permutations fo 4 numbers is 4!=4*3*2*1=24

Thus there are 3*24=72 possibilities.

Answer A
